The Barbados Consumer Empowerment Network (BCEN), led by its executive director Maureen Holder, has serious concerns about recent advice from the Barbados Chamber of Commerce and Industry (BCCI) to make purchases early in anticipation of future price increases. This advice, given by BCCI president James Clarke and chairman of the BCCI’s Revitalisation of Bridgetown Committee […] The post BCEN knocks spending advice appeared first on nationnews.com.
